Concrete Leveling questions, answered by experts

The best time for concrete leveling in Troy is from April to October when the ground is stable. You should schedule work immediately if you notice serious trip hazards or water pooling against your foundation. Addressing even minor settling before winter arrives is a smart move, as it prevents water from getting into cracks and causing more damage during a freeze.

In Troy, concrete leveling is the right solution for slabs that have sunk one to four inches, creating trip hazards or causing water to pool. However, if you see large cracks wider than a quarter-inch, severely crumbling surfaces, or settlement over four inches, a full concrete replacement is necessary. Due to Troy's clay soil, it's wise to get a professional assessment for any structural concerns.

To ensure safety during a concrete leveling project in Troy, establish clear barriers around the work zone and keep pets indoors. Most projects finish in just two to four hours, minimizing disruption. Afterward, mark the repaired area and wait 24 to 48 hours before allowing full foot traffic, as the material needs time to cure completely, especially in colder Troy weather.

For concrete leveling in MI, using inferior materials is a critical error, as they will fail in the state's freeze-thaw cycles. Incorrect injection hole spacing can also lead to uneven lifting or future settling. Furthermore, failing to account for proper drainage in Troy's clay soil can cause the problem to return, making professional precision essential for a lasting repair that withstands Michigan weather.

When hiring a pro in Troy, verify they have experience with the area's specific clay soil conditions and offer both polyurethane and mudjacking methods. A reputable contractor should provide proof of general liability insurance and offer a minimum two-year warranty on their workmanship. It is also important to ask for local Troy references to confirm their quality of work and service.
